
Everton have left Ross Barkley out of their 25-man pre-season squad, claiming the midfielder is to stay on Merseyside to undergo treatment on a “groin problem”.
…Not that anyone believes them.
Contract rebel Barkley appears destined for a Goodison Park exit this summer, after the England international refused to sign a new deal last season.
In fact, the club’s manager Ronald Koeman even spoke out and clarified that if Barkley rebuffed Everton’s offer of fresh terms, he would be sold to any potential suitors.
And it appears that outcome is growing increasingly likely, at least that’s the feeling on social media.
